"Dr. He, is the great saphenous vein ready?"
"It’s ready, twenty-four centimeters, and the entire quality is good." Dr. He hands over the prepared vein graft.
Xia Shu takes it and examines it carefully. The vein wall is smooth, without damage, and the diameter is uniform. He rinses the lumen with heparin saline, then soaks it in papaverine solution to prevent spasms.
"Begin the anastomosis."
The first step is the anastomosis between the right internal mammary artery and the anterior descending artery. This is the keystone of the entire surgery: if this anastomosis fails, everything else will be in vain.
Xia Shu trims the distal end of the right internal mammary artery into an oblique surface, and uses micro scissors to make a small opening on the blood vessel wall. The target vessel segment of the anterior descending artery has already been temporarily blocked by Li Zehui with a vascular clamp. Xia Shu makes a longitudinal incision on the anterior wall of the artery, matching the diameter of the internal mammary artery.
"7-0 Prolene, double-headed needle."
Xia Shu takes the needle and thread and begins suturing. His movements are slow, each stitch thoughtfully considered: the angle, depth, margin of entry, the exit position, the tension of tying each knot... Every detail is controlled within the most precise range.
This is the essence of microsurgery and the gateway to cardiac surgery. Suturing a circle on blood vessels with a diameter of less than two millimeters, with a total of twelve to fourteen stitches, each stitch must penetrate the full thickness of the vessel wall but must not penetrate the intima. Otherwise, thrombosis may easily form postoperatively. The stitch distance must be uniform, the margin appropriate, the tension consistent... These requirements combined create the greatest technical challenge of the coronary bypass surgery.
Xia Shu completes six stitches and pauses to let Li Zehui rinse the surgical field with heparin saline, clearing out any potential blood clots. Then he continues suturing until the final knot is tied.
"Open the blood flow!"
The vascular clamp is released, and the fresh blood from the internal mammary artery rushes into the anterior descending artery. Xia Shu focuses on the anastomosis, watching it slowly fill as the color changes from pale to bright red. There’s no bleeding, no twisting, and the blood flow is smooth.
"Good." He says softly, his tone lacking pride, only a sense of relieved calm.
Next is constructing the great saphenous vein bridge. Xia Shu divides the twenty-four centimeter vein into two segments: one fifteen centimeters, the other nine centimeters. The fifteen centimeter segment serves as the main bridge, with one end anastomosed to the lateral wall of the right internal mammary artery, and the other end ready to make three distal anastomoses. The nine centimeter segment acts as a supplement to the radial artery, used if the posterior descending artery or the left ventricular posterior branch requires dual blood supply.
"Is the radial artery ready?"
"It’s ready, twenty centimeters." Dr. He hands over the second graft vessel.
Xia Shu soaks the radial artery in papaverine solution, allowing it to fully expand. Then he begins the side-to-side anastomosis of the internal mammary artery and great saphenous vein, which is the most ingenious part of the surgery and the core of the plan he and Professor Yang designed.
He trims one end of the great saphenous vein into a "Y" shape, with the two branches anastomosed to the lateral wall of the internal mammary artery. This way, the blood flow from the internal mammary artery can simultaneously supply the anterior descending artery and the entire great saphenous vein bridge, achieving a single source and multiple supplies framework.
"The flow rate at this anastomosis needs to be sufficient." Xia Shu says as he sutures, "The flow from the internal mammary artery is limited; if there is a constriction here, all three subsequent distal anastomoses will experience ischemia."
